Matthew 18 - Jesus talks about Forgiveness

I'm going to read a little bit more just to give you context in Matthew 18 because it’s something we very rarely teach on, but it’s in the book and we need to know it. Starting at verse 15 of Matthew 18: "If your brother sins against you, go and rebuke him in private. If he listens to you, you have won your brother. But if he won't listen, take one or two more with you so that by the testimony of two or three, every fact may be established. If he pays no attention to them, tell the church. But if he doesn't pay attention to even the church, let him be like an unbeliever and a tax collector.

I assure you, whatever you bind on earth has already been bound in heaven, and whatever you loose on earth is already loosed in heaven. Again, I assure you, if two or three of you agree about any matter that you pray for, it will be done for you by my Father in heaven. For where two or three are gathered in my name, I am there among you."

Let’s Contine...

Then Peter came to Him and said, "Lord, how many times should I forgive my brother when he sins against me? Seven? Is it as many as seven times?" Jesus said to him, "I tell you, not as many as seven," but "seventy times seven." For this reason, the Kingdom of Heaven can be compared to a king who wanted to settle accounts with his slaves. When he began to settle accounts, the one who owed 10,000 talents was brought before him. Since he had no way to pay it back, his master commanded that he, his wife, his children, and everything be sold to pay off the debt. At this, the slave fell face down before him and said, "Be patient with me and I will pay you everything."

Then the master of that slave had compassion and released him and forgave him the loan. But the slave went out and found one of his fellow slaves who owed him 100 denarii.

Forgiveness is costly

Let’s just pause here. A denarius was one day's wages. So 100 denarii was about a third of your salary for the year—this was not an insignificant amount. Some translations say a few thousand dollars; however, in our economy, it doesn’t matter—but it was a significant amount.

He grabbed him and started choking him and said, "Pay me what you owe!"

At this, his fellow slave fell down and began begging, "Be patient with me, and I will pay you back." He wasn’t willing; on the contrary, he went and threw him in prison until he could pay what he was owed. When the other slaves saw what had taken place, they were deeply distressed and went and reported to their master everything that had happened. Then after he had summoned him, his master said to him, "You wicked slave! I forgave you all that debt because you begged me. Shouldn't you also have had mercy on your fellow slave as I had mercy on you?"

His master got angry and handed him over to the jailers until he could pay everything that was owed. So my heavenly Father will do to you if each of you does not forgive his brother from his heart.

Forgiveness is abostulely critical

Forgiveness is absolutely critical for us. Where are we at? At that time, I didn’t know what it meant to forgive with your whole heart; if I had known—I think we could have helped him a lot more.

What I've learned since is that the Hebrew understanding of heart is that it is not only the seat of our emotions but also the seat of our decisions and actions. I had known all along—or learned—that sometimes people can make the decision to forgive; sometimes we make that decision and feel forgiveness—we feel like we’ve forgiven; we have that peace—we’re done.

Other people can make the choice to forgive but if they don’t bless that person—either verbally or in some safe way—they may never feel like they’ve forgiven them. And then there are others who can make the choice and feel like they’ve forgiven—or not make the choice but still bless someone—and yet never feel like they’ve forgiven.

And I'm not even saying it's only people sometimes—it can be situations we face too! Many times I make a choice and feel forgiveness; other times I have to make that choice and then bless someone before I feel forgiveness; then there are times when I have some junk I need to work through before feeling forgiveness—but eventually I do.

Lies we can believe to keep us from forgiving

Sometimes those lies can simply be replaced by truth—let me give some examples:

The lie is: The offender won't pay if I forgive.

  • The truth is: Matthew 18:25 states: “So my heavenly Father will also do if you don't forgive your brother from your heart.” If we don’t forgive others—God can’t forgive us—it hurts us!

Another lie might be: "I don't trust God; I won’t let them off the hook."

  • The truth is Romans 12:19: "Dear friends never take revenge; leave righteous anger up to God." For scripture says: "I will take revenge; I will pay them back," says the Lord.

Another lie could be: "I won’t forgive unless they ask for forgiveness."

  • The truth is Jesus taught us how we should pray: “Forgive us our sins as we have forgiven those who sin against us.”

Another lie might sound like: "I'm not hurting anyone if I don’t forgive."

  • Oh did you catch that? In the story read earlier—the king threw the servant in jail until he could pay back all owed—does this make sense?

It hurts everyone if we don’t forgive

It only makes sense if you understand it affects family & friends who must raise money/work hard so he can be released!

Who you don’t forgive affects me! Who I don’t forgive affects you! It matters—it’s not just between me & God—it impacts all of us & generations following!

We have got to forgive!

Another lie could be: "I won’t forgive until I feel like it."

  • The truth is Luke 6:45: "A good person produces good things from their heart's treasury while an evil person produces evil things from theirs." What flows out from our heart reveals our true beliefs!

That’s key here—the key is our emotions reveal what we truly believe!

Use GRACE to feel like you’ve forgiven

The tool is called GRACE—I intentionally use word grace—I won’t tell why—but think you'll figure it out:

G - Get in touch with emotions.
R - Remember feelings associated with past similar events.
A - Accept what feelings reveal.
C - Center upon truth.
E - Examine whether feelings have changed.

That’s all okay? What does this mean?

So G means getting familiarized with emotions—what am I feeling? What feelings arise recalling offense against me? If able name them great! If not ask Lord revealing deeper truths.

R means exploring previous times felt similarly—why does prior event resonate? What belief surfaces?

A means accepting feelings even if wrong—they may feel true—it's not real God left forsaken—you may feel abandoned but His plans prosper—not harm! Whatever Holy Spirit reveals there...

C means centering upon truth—Holy Spirit show actual events occurring—you thought alone when really He carried & led ahead—you may see truth shatter lies held tightly!

Finally E means examining feelings after truth revealed—what feels different now having processed?

So if previously felt pressure recalling offense against self? Now consider why can't feel like I’ve forgiven?

Explore honest thoughts toward individual—is there still pain lingering? If feeling forgiving great—you’re done but if not explore further queries surrounding feelings?

Thank Him revealing truths—is there confession/repentance necessary?

This serves as form aiding feelings toward forgiveness.

It’s tough sometimes to forgive with your whole heart, , but it’s life-giving to learn that you can and how to do it.

Our whole heart—according to ancient Hebrews—is making the decision, showing action inline with that decision and feeling the emotion tied to that decision. So when we forgive, we decide to forgive, we do something to bless the one who cursed us and we feel like we’ve forgiven.

But what if you don’t feel like you’ve forgiven. That has little to do with the size of the offence and everything to do with the lie we are believing. When we allow Holy Spirit to show us the lie we’re believing and agree with the Father that it is sin and replace the lie with the truth He reveals, we will always feel like we’ve forgiven. That’s what happens when we forgive with our whole heart.

We need short accounts with God

John tells us in 1 John 2:1  My dear children, I write this to you so that you will not sin. But if anybody does sin, we have an advocate with the Father—Jesus Christ, the Righteous One. John had just finish writing in 1 John 1:8-9  If we claim to be without sin, we deceive ourselves and the truth is not in us.  If we confess our sins, he is faithful and just and will forgive us our sins and purify us from all unrighteousness.

Sin is missing the mark. Confession and Repentance are tools God gives us to turn from sin. Confession is agreeing with with God what I did or didn’t do is sin. Confession is changing my mind AND turning and going in another direction.

Now, the breakthrough for me came when I understood what the Hebrew understanding of heart was and is. It's understanding that we understand heart as our emotions, but it is... The Hebrew understanding is, yes, it's our emotions, but it's also the seat of our decision and the seat of our action.

Tip 1 - Know what it means to forgive with your whole heart

So here are the tips to forgive with your whole heart, and yes, I'm glossing over this very quickly. Tip one is you need to know what it means to forgive with your whole heart. What it means to forgive with your whole heart means that you feel like you've forgiven them. Oh, really? That's possible? Yes, it is possible.

Tip 2 - Choose to forgive

Tip number two is that you need to choose to forgive. "Forgive as the Lord forgave you." I've already read that in Ephesians 4. It is a decision. It's a decision of the will to forgive.

Number two, it's an action that needs to happen when we have forgiven. And often it is simply blessing those who curse you. Sometimes we need to forgive people that aren't safe for us. So we can't go back to them and bless them in any tangible way, but we can speak a blessing over them.

And in my time working with people, which is closing in on 30 years now, it started out like I was really confused because some people could just make that decision, and then they would feel like they were forgiven. And other people would... They'd choose to forgive, but they wouldn't feel forgiven.

I'd get them to bless. And as soon as they would bless and not curse, they would feel like they're forgiven. And then there's other people who could bless and say they're forgiven and bless and then never... They couldn't feel that peace that comes when we forgive from our whole heart.

And the thing about it is the level of offence has really nothing to do with it because I can be offended that someone cut me off in traffic and then just be angry the rest of the day, even if I say I forgive them and bless them in the name of Jesus.

Or I could go through some horrific experience like... We're talking rape. We're talking affairs. We're talking just horrific things that I've had to, in tears, tell people, "you need to forgive." God wants you to feel the forgiveness, to feel the peace that comes from forgiving.

Tip 3 - know how to feel like you’ve forgiven

And so that is the third, the fourth tip, is you feel the peace that comes from forgiving. How do you do that? What we've learned is that if people don't feel forgiveness, we need to go to Holy Spirit and ask him what's going on.

When have I ever felt this way before? God, what am I feeling? What am I feeling? Because it has nothing to do with the level of offence. It has everything to do with the lie that I'm believing. If I believe God is going to let them off the hook if I forgive, and trust me, people believe this, it's hard for me to feel forgiveness.

If I believe that I'm not going to be safe, I can't trust God to keep me safe if I forgive, I'm not going to feel forgiveness. If I trust... We can go on forever because there are all kinds of different lies that we believe, right? We believe in all kinds of things.

And it's not for me to say, "Okay, this is the lie that you're believing." It's for me to tell you, "Go let Holy Spirit show you the lie that you're believing." And when, however, he shows you that lie, often it comes down to, "I can't trust God."

How do you trust God?

So how do you trust God? "Cast your cares on him because he cares for you." You need to understand that he cares for you. And not just get it here, but get it here. God doesn't want you to not feel forgiveness. He wants you to be free. He has called you to freedom.

And so when I don't feel that release, I know I'm believing a lie. So I go to God and I say, "God, can you show me what I'm believing?" Sometimes it's a memory that comes up, and I had a similar situation there, or it was the same trigger back there that is getting triggered now.

It's the same lie that I was believing over here, that I'm still believing here now, or I'm believing again now because I thought I dealt with that, but it's back. But I want you to know, you can feel like you've forgiven that person. You can find the freedom that comes from forgiveness.
